1850-O Seated Dollar, MS64
Rarely Encountered in Mint Condition
1850-O $1 OC-1, R.2, MS64 NGC. Osburn-Cushing Die State b/b.
Branch mint Seated dollars are a specialty unto themselves. Only
four different dates were coined at the New Orleans Mint, and these
were produced in 1846, 1850, 1859, and 1860. Of this brief series,
the 1850-O issue has the lowest mintage with just 40,000 coins
struck. Years ago, Dave Bowers summed it up nicely in his Silver
Dollar Encyclopedia,: "If you want a Mint State 1850-O dollar
for your collection, I suggest that you compromise and acquire an
EF or AU instead, at least as an interim strategy, for it may be
years, if ever, until you can buy a nice Mint State coin. Examples
are few and far between."This near-Gem Uncirculated example offers one of those rare opportunities. It is attractively toned and displays satiny luster throughout shallowly mirrored, semiprooflike fields. A sharp strike exists throughout the obverse, while the reverse is bold except at the eagle's neck feathers, which lack full definition. The surfaces on both sides display light-gold toning that deepens slightly on the obverse periphery, adding bits of grayish-blue patina. Just a few tiny abrasions are scattered across the surfaces, and perhaps it is these minuscule marks that keep this coin from an even finer grade. As it is, the present example is one of the finest 1850-O Seated dollars currently known. Neither PCGS nor NGC report any in higher grades. NGC Census: 4 in 64, 0 finer (4/25).
